Released February 22nd, 2002, 'My Big Fat Greek Wedding' stars Nia Vardalos, John Corbett, Lainie Kazan, Michael Constantine The PG mov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 35 min, and received a user score of 65 (out of 100) on TMDb, which put together reviews from 2,044 knowledgeable users.
You probably already know what the movie's about, but just in case... Here's the plot: "A young Greek woman falls in love with a non-Greek and struggles to get her family to accept him while she comes to terms with her heritage and cultural identity."

My Big Fat Greek Wedding Collection
My Big Fat Greek Wedding is a 2002 Canadian-American romantic comedy film written by and starring Nia Vardalos and directed by Joel Zwick. The sequel, My Big Fat Greek Wedding 2 was released on March 25, 2016.
